ここの情報は古いです。ご理解頂いた上でお取り扱いください。

Changeset 8124


Ignore:
Timestamp:
Aug 27, 2008, 4:28:20 PM (12 years ago)
Author:
ebihara
Message:

フレンドリンク、リンク解除ができない場合例外を投げるようにした

File:
1 edited

Legend:

Unmodified
Added
Removed
  • OpenPNE3/trunk/lib/model/FriendPeer.php

    r7866 r8124  
    1212  public static function link($memberIdTo, $memberIdFrom)
    1313  {
     14    if (self::isFriend($memberIdTo, $memberIdFrom)) {
     15      throw new Exception('These members have already linked.');
     16    }
     17
    1418    $friend1 = new Friend();
    1519    $friend1->setMemberIdTo($memberIdTo);
     
    2529  public static function unlink($memberIdTo, $memberIdFrom)
    2630  {
     31    if (!self::isFriend($memberIdTo, $memberIdFrom)) {
     32      throw new Exception('These members don\'t link each other.');
     33    }
     34
    2735    $c = new Criteria();
    2836    $c->add(self::MEMBER_ID_TO, $memberIdTo);
Note: See TracChangeset for help on using the changeset viewer.